The National Capital Area Branch (NCAB) is the local affiliate of the American Association for Laboratory Animal Science (AALAS). The Mission of NCAB AALAS includes;

  • Promote the aims and interest of AALAS at the branch level
  • Sponsor training courses, workshops and seminars for those working in the field
  • Provide public outreach information on the use of animals in research
  • Promote exchange of information between persons working in the field of laboratory animal science and cooperate with other local branches for the same purpose
  • Promote improvements in the care and humane use of laboratory animals
  • Recognize outstanding persons in the field of laboratory animal science
  • Provide current information on laboratory animal science to its members, other branches, AALAS, and any interested members of the general public, news media or governmental organizations
  • Support other local branches and non-profit organizations with similar goals
